什么是SOCKS5代理?
简单来说,SOCKS5代理是一种网络协议,它就像一个帮你传递网络请求的“中转站”。当你使用它时,你的网络请求会先发送到这个中转站,然后由它转发到目标网站。这个过程能帮你隐藏真实的网络地址,也就是你的IP地址。与一些其他类型的代理相比,SOCKS5协议支持更多类型的网络请求,比如TCP和UDP,这使得它在处理各种网络应用时更加灵活和高效。对于需要处理大量、多样化网络任务,或者对连接稳定性有较高要求的场景,它是一个非常实用的工具。
为什么选择SOCKS5代理?
在日常的网络操作中,你可能会遇到一些需要特定网络环境的情况。例如,某些在线服务或平台可能会对来自同一地址的大量请求进行限制。这时,一个稳定可靠的代理IP就能发挥作用。SOCKS5代理因其协议特性,在速度和兼容性上往往表现不错,尤其适合需要长时间保持连接或传输数据的任务。它不直接修改你的数据,只是进行转发,因此对许多应用程序来说都相当友好。选择一家提供优质代理IP的服务商,比如拥有庞大纯净IP池的神龙海外动态IP,能确保你获得稳定、高效的代理体验。他们的动态住宅IP代理和国外动态IP资源,能有效应对各种复杂的网络环境需求。
Windows系统配置SOCKS5代理教程
在Windows电脑上设置SOCKS5代理,并不需要复杂的软件,系统自带的网络设置就能完成。这里以Windows 10/11为例,介绍一种通用的方法。
你需要获取代理IP的详细信息,包括服务器地址(IP或域名)、端口、用户名和密码。这些信息通常由你的代理服务商提供。以神龙海外动态IP为例,购买其不限量代理IP或企业级代理IP套餐后,可以在用户后台获取这些配置参数。
接下来,打开电脑的“设置”,进入“网络和Internet”。在左侧菜单中选择“代理”。在右侧的“手动设置代理”部分,将开关设置为“开”。然后,在“地址”栏填入你的SOCKS5代理服务器地址,在“端口”栏填入对应的端口号。请注意,Windows系统自带的这个设置界面主要针对HTTP/HTTPS代理,对SOCKS5的原生支持有限。更推荐在具体的应用程序内部设置SOCKS5代理。
大多数支持网络代理的软件,如浏览器(通过扩展)、下载工具、游戏客户端等,都会在它们的“设置”或“选项”中找到“网络”或“连接”相关部分。在那里,你可以选择代理类型为SOCKS5,并填入服务器、端口以及可能的用户名和密码认证信息。这种方式更加直接有效,能确保该应用程序的流量通过你指定的SOCKS5代理IP进行传输。
Linux系统配置SOCKS5代理教程
在Linux环境下,配置代理通常可以通过命令行或环境变量来实现,这为自动化任务提供了极大的便利。一种常见且灵活的方法是使用环境变量。
打开你的终端(Terminal)。你可以通过设置 `all_proxy` 或 `ALL_PROXY` 环境变量来为许多命令行工具指定SOCKS5代理。命令格式通常如下:
export all_proxy=socks5://用户名:密码@代理服务器地址:端口
如果你的代理不需要认证,则可以省略用户名和密码部分:
export all_proxy=socks5://代理服务器地址:端口
执行这个命令后,当前终端会话中的许多网络请求就会通过你设置的SOCKS5代理IP发出。但请注意,这只是临时设置,关闭终端后就会失效。如果需要永久生效,可以将这行命令添加到你的用户配置文件(如 `~/.bashrc` 或 `~/.zshrc`)中,然后执行 `source ~/.bashrc` 使其立即生效。
对于图形界面的应用程序,配置方法和Windows类似,通常需要在软件自身的设置中寻找网络代理选项。一些桌面环境(如GNOME、KDE)也提供了全局代理设置界面,但同样可能对SOCKS5协议的支持程度不一,应用内设置是更可靠的选择。使用神龙海外动态IP提供的服务时,其高带宽不限量代理支持非常适合在Linux服务器上进行持续性的数据采集或AI大模型训练数据准备等任务。
安卓设备配置SOCKS5代理教程
在安卓手机或平板上配置SOCKS5代理,主要分为两种方式:为整个设备配置(系统级)或为单个应用配置。
系统级配置(适用于Wi-Fi网络): 这种方法会让连接该Wi-Fi的所有应用的流量(除非应用自身绕过)都经过代理。操作路径是:进入“设置” > “WLAN”,长按当前已连接的Wi-Fi网络,选择“修改网络”。在高级选项(通常需要点击“IP设置”旁边的箭头将其改为“静态”以显示更多选项,配置完可改回)中,找到“代理”设置,选择“手动”。在“代理主机名”中填入SOCKS5服务器地址,在“代理端口”中填入端口。但请注意,安卓系统原生的Wi-Fi代理设置通常仅支持HTTP代理,无法直接填入SOCKS5代理信息。这种方法对于SOCKS5代理通常无效。
应用内配置: 这是安卓上使用SOCKS5代理更实际、更主流的方法。许多需要代理功能的应用程序,比如一些专门的浏览器、下载器或游戏,都会在自身的设置里提供代理配置选项。你只需要在应用设置中找到“网络设置”、“连接设置”或“代理设置”等选项,选择代理类型为SOCKS5,然后正确填入从服务商那里获取的代理服务器地址、端口、用户名和密码即可。这样可以精准控制特定应用的网络走向。
使用代理APP: 最灵活的方式是安装一个第三方代理工具APP。这类APP可以在设备上创建一个本地SOCKS5或代理(请注意,此处的指虚拟专用网络技术层面,与网络访问无关),然后你将其他应用的流量引导至这个本地代理,再由它通过你配置的远程SOCKS5代理IP转发出去。这类工具通常提供更精细的规则控制,比如可以指定哪些应用走代理,哪些应用。在选择这类工具时,请务必从官方应用商店下载,并注意其权限要求。配合神龙海外动态IP覆盖200+国家/地区的纯净IP资源,可以很好地满足市场调研、电子商务数据收集等移动端业务需求。
常见问题与解答(QA)
Q1:我已经配置了SOCKS5代理,但为什么无法连接网络?
A1:请按照以下步骤排查:仔细核对你输入的代理服务器地址、端口、用户名和密码是否正确,一个字符的错误都会导致连接失败。确认你的设备本身已经具备可用的海外网络环境,因为我们的代理IP服务需要在此基础上工作。然后,检查你使用的代理IP是否仍在有效期内或已过期。尝试在同一个网络下的其他设备或应用中进行配置测试,以排除是否是本地软件或防火墙设置的问题。
Q2:SOCKS5代理和HTTP代理有什么区别?哪个更好?
A2:两者是不同层面的协议。HTTP代理主要设计用于处理HTTP/HTTPS网页流量,它能理解网页内容,可以进行缓存、内容过滤等。而SOCKS5代理工作在更底层,它不关心传输的数据内容是什么(可以是HTTP,也可以是FTP、游戏数据包等),只是单纯地在客户端和服务器之间转发数据包,因此通用性更强,对非网页流量的支持更好,速度通常也更有优势。选择哪个取决于你的需求:如果只是网页浏览,HTTP代理可能足够;如果需要支持各种应用程序或协议,SOCKS5是更佳选择。神龙海外动态IP同时支持两种协议模式,用户可以根据业务场景灵活选用。
Q3:使用动态住宅IP代理有什么优势?
A3:动态住宅IP代理提供的是来自真实家庭宽带网络的IP地址,相比数据中心IP,它们具有更高的真实性和隐匿性。许多网站和服务对数据中心IP的检测和限制较为严格,而住宅IP则更容易被信任,从而降低被屏蔽或触发验证码的风险。这对于需要高成功率的数据采集、搜索引擎优化、社交媒体管理或品牌保护等业务至关重要。神龙海外动态IP提供的动态住宅IP代理,其IP池资源纯净,能有效模拟全球不同地区真实用户的访问行为。
Q4:什么是“不限量代理IP”套餐?适合什么场景?
A4:“不限量代理IP”套餐通常指的是在套餐有效期内,不限制你使用的代理IP流量或带宽。这对于需要持续、大规模进行网络操作的任务来说是理想选择,例如:长时间运行的数据采集爬虫、持续监控竞争对手价格的电子商务工具、需要大量访问不同页面的SEO分析工作,或者AI大模型训练所需的海量数据抓取等。这类业务如果使用按流量计费的套餐,成本可能难以控制。神龙海外动态IP的高带宽不限量代理支持,正是为了保障这类高并发与长期稳定运行的需求而设计。
Q5:在游戏多开或防封场景中,如何正确使用你们的代理IP?
A5:在此类场景中,核心目标是让游戏服务器将你的多个账号识别为来自不同、独立且正常的网络环境。你需要为每一个同时运行的游戏客户端实例分配一个独立的代理IP,最好是来自不同地区或运营商的动态住宅IP,这样可以最大程度地模拟真实玩家。配置时,确保在游戏客户端或辅助工具的网络设置中,为每一个实例单独填入不同的SOCKS5代理IP信息(服务器、端口、认证信息)。使用神龙海外动态IP庞大的纯净IP池,你可以轻松提取大量短期有效的动态IP,实现账号间的有效隔离,从而满足游戏多开或账号安全管理的需求。务必遵守游戏平台的服务条款,合理使用。
全球领先动态住宅IP服务商-神龙海外代理
购买套餐: 数据中心IP↔ 动态住宅IP↔ 企业级动态IP↔ 不限量代理IP↔ 动态长效ISP
所有类型IP仅支持在境外环境下使用;所有产品均需要实名认证账号注册


